Description:

An advanced level course where students will design and build a table or similar piece of furniture. Emphasis will be placed on advanced joinery and finishing techniques as well as CNC machining processes. This is a class that is designed for the self-motivated and is primarily a hands-on class. Students will be required to provide their own lumber.
